Kewpie Kuties!!!
This time around, Sonny Angel's Kewpies are used for their Premium Program - a total of 8 different Sonny Angel Kewpies are offered dressed as various fruits and other Chinese items like a mahjong piece, a veggie and a fish. 2 SPECIAL ONES to welcome the Year of the Tiger are also issued.
PHOTO Left to RightThe 8 Messengers bringing Good Luck in the Year of the Tiger : Pineapple, Turnip, Orange, Apple, Mahjong, Firecracker, Fish, Chinese Cake
The way the program works is that, for every 40NT$ spent at Family Mart, one gets a sticker... a total of 20 stickers entitles one to redeem one Kewpie blind box - so you do not know which one you will get...

Snoopy Dons Luxe
Snoopy, Charlie Brown's loveable beagle, turns 60 next year, but that doesn't stop the Japanese in celebrating early with a Special Exhibition at Tokyo Midtown - coinciding with Tokyo's Fashion Week.
International fashion brands Hermes, Chloe, Chanel and Balenciaga all created miniature looks for the beagle and his female companion. G.V.G.V., an edgy brand that shows in Tokyo this week, also designed its own pair of outfits with a distinct rock influence, complete with a guitar and microphone.

Coi + Oli Bear X 7-11 Slurpee
Introduced at last July's Taipei Toy Festival - these 3 New Premium Bears are available starting now through 7-11 Shops Only. Now, a bit of INFO on how to get them... it isn't as EASY as buying them or collecting stickers from one's purchases, in order to REDEEM them... one actually has to be in the mood for a SLURPEE (the HOT weather
is agreeing enough to crave these brain freezing concoctions!)... and you will be given a chance to DRAW a card that would either entitle you to a discount or a FREE SLURPEE Coi + Oli Bear...

Hello Kitty Cuteness, AGAIN!!!
Another get together lunch with Juliana... at first, for lack of decisiveness we were going to go to our regular TGI Fridays, next to SOGO on Chung Hsiao East Rd, but somehow at the last minute, we opted instead to give this Hello Kitty themed restaurant a try... just off the road... Hello Kitty Sweets - What a place!!!
I have passed by this restaurant a couple of times before, and each time, it is jam packed with people.. I actually thought they only served desserts -- given what is displayed in the front window... rows and rows of cakes, all adorned with Hello Kitty's face. Depending on how you feel about Hello Kitty -.they are either total cuteness or overwhelmingly gaudy. I prefer to take the Fifth on this one with my opinion - hehehehehehe...The place is two floors of Hello Kitty Heaven... with Hello Kitty emblazoned on just about anything they can put her Kitty face on - from the walls to the furniture... to the place settings... and right down to the food... How about a Burger in the shape of Hello Kitty's head? Or each and every dessert served is adorned with Hello Kitty's smiling face... A total Hello Kitty overload...
Most everyone do not mind though -- from what I witnessed... young and old; man or woman; each dines with a smile on their faces... everyone getting up and about admiring both floors, and snapping photographs to show their friends (or to BLOG about - like me!)... From what I gathered, tourists from all over flock this place... and today was no different, as I heard Japanese and Cantonese spoken from the neighboring tables...
The food was not too bad but certainly not something I would want to go back for again and again... they were tasty enough but does not warrant the prices in my opinion. NT$500 (US$15.00) for a small size pizza (and I mean small), a drink, & a chocolate cookie; or NT$350 (US$11.00) for a slice of cake and a drink - is a bit on the pricey side. Honestly, what you come and pay for is the sheer joy of dining in the midst of Hello Kitty & her fans.

Day Hike @ Shoushan (Monkey Mountain)
Shoushan is located on the western edge of the City of Kaohsiung, this area attracts a wide variety of birds, squirrels and of course, monkeys. One can walk side by side with these friendly creatures... all tame and cohabits with the humans quite naturally... and that is just what we did over the weekend.... it was extra fun for me as I just love these monkeys - remembering how we used to have a couple as pets growing up.... These monkeys seemed friendly enough as they walk about, sit around, play with each other - as people walk on by... they were not even bothered by the presence of Lala, and they will even sit with you if you are brave enough to sit close by....
A morning hike here is truly refreshing as at the top, one can see the whole harbour and city of Kaohsiung. Photos Here.
